[OSM-dev] Alternative tile webserver needed?

Robert (Jamie) Munro rjmunro at arjam.net
Fri Apr 27 18:55:54 BST 2007

Stefan de Konink wrote:
> Maybe a *stupid* idea, but why don't we split the tile servers on one
> layer to different servers. So a London based server serves the UK,
> something in Europe does Europe, etc. That way the load and filesize is
> reduced and balanced.

Is there any possibility in openlayers of getting different tiles from
different servers in the same layer? MS virtual earth does something
like this with it's tiles - there are 4 tile servers, each with 1/4 of
the tiles. The tiles alternate based on the low bit of the tile x and y
coordinates, so that any view with 4 tiles in it will fetch one from
each server. Perhaps we could take the tile numbers as a single string,
and then mod that by the number of servers we have, so if we have 7 servers:
Tile 7/63/41.png
becomes 76341 mod 7 = 6
So we go to:

Ideally T at H clients could distribute the tiles to the right server on
upload, and all the servers could run mapnik locally for the mapnik
layer. Otherwise rendering could be centralised, and something could act
as a distribution server.

Robert (Jamie) Munro
